Dynamic Market Trends and Innovation Drivers in Japan’s SHPT Therapeutics

Technological innovation remains at the forefront of Japan’s SHPT treatment evolution. The adoption of calcimimetics, such as etelcalcetide, is gaining momentum due to their superior efficacy in controlling parathyroid hormone levels. Concurrently, the integration of digital health tools, including remote monitoring and AI-driven diagnostics, enhances treatment personalization and adherence. The shift towards combination therapies aims to optimize mineral metabolism management, reducing complications and improving patient quality of life.

Regulatory support for novel drug approvals and accelerated pathways further accelerates innovation. The government’s focus on CKD management and nephrology research fosters a conducive environment for startups and established firms to develop next-generation therapies. Additionally, increasing awareness and patient engagement initiatives are driving demand for more effective, safer, and convenient treatment options. These trends collectively position Japan as a key hub for nephrology innovation in Asia-Pacific.

Market Entry Strategies and Regulatory Landscape for Japan’s SHPT Market

Successful market entry in Japan’s SHPT sector demands a nuanced understanding of local regulatory pathways, reimbursement policies, and clinical requirements. Companies should prioritize early engagement with Japan’s Pharmaceuticals and Medical Devices Agency (PMDA) to streamline approval processes. Local partnerships with Japanese healthcare providers and distribution networks are essential for market penetration and trust-building.

Regulatory landscape emphasizes rigorous clinical data demonstrating safety and efficacy, with a focus on post-marketing surveillance. Reimbursement strategies hinge on demonstrating cost-effectiveness and clinical benefit, necessitating robust health economics studies. Navigating these complexities requires strategic planning, local expertise, and adaptive commercialization models. Companies that align their product development and regulatory strategies with Japan’s healthcare priorities will gain competitive advantage and accelerate market access.
